Progressive Fighting Academy

LSC Member

Classes run 6 days a week, tournaments seminars, self defense classes and kids/youth classes. We offer classes for everyone from those just looking for fun and fitness, as well as those interested in competition. We have had numerous provincial, national, international and world champions. We pride ourselves on making you better, physically, mentally, spiritually and emotionally!

Progressive Fighting Academy logo



PFA 59
PFA 35
PFA 33
PFA 05

Organization Contact Information

[email protected]

Sport Categories

Martial Arts

Please specify what changes need to be made this entry